def is_port_in_use(port: int, host: str = "127.0.0.1") -> bool:
"""
Check if a port is in use by trying to connect to it.
Args:
port: Port number to check
host: Host to check (default: localhost)
Returns:
True if port is in use (server is listening), False otherwise
"""
import socket
sock = socket.socket(socket.AF_INET, socket.SOCK_STREAM)
sock.settimeout(1)
try:
result = sock.connect_ex((host, port))
sock.close()
return result == 0 # 0 means connection successful (port is in use)
except:
return False

def start_static_server(path: str, port: int) -> subprocess.Popen:
"""
Start a simple HTTP server for static files.
Args:
path: Path to directory to serve
port: Port to serve on
Returns:
Popen process object
"""
import os
if not os.path.isdir(path):
raise ValueError(f"Path '{path}' is not a directory")
# Use Python's built-in HTTP server
cmd = [
sys.executable,
"-m",
"http.server",
str(port),
"--directory",
path
]
process = subprocess.Popen(
cmd,
stdout=subprocess.PIPE,
stderr=subprocess.PIPE,
text=True
)
return process
